HARRY KIM

Harry Kim is known by his real name in Fair Haven.

In [Fair Haven], Kim meets the beautiful Maggie O'Halloran, the flower seller, and there is an immediate mutual romantic attraction.


Kim's first meeting with Maggie, by her flower-cart

But Paris informs Kim that she is promised to "a pig-farmer with a very large rake". When Kim asks if she has a sister, Paris tells him, no doubt to put him off, that she has wooden teeth. Kim says that the holoprogram could be changed but Paris does not wish to do that. When the holoprogram is later badly damaged as the result of Voyager encountering a class 9 neutronic wavefront and having to shut down the holodecks without running through the systems shut-down sequence, Kim half-jokingly suggests Maggie as one of the elements they should save. However, after six or seven weeks, Paris (perhaps with Kim's assistance, and/or maybe that of Ensign Tabor a Bajoran crewmember seen in [#102 Nothing Human] and [#150 Repression] who is noted for his holographic expertise) restores the Fair Haven program.

In [Fair Haven], Harry Kim ruins Liam's standing as an arm-wrestling champion, undefeated for three years in four counties. The match takes place in Sullivan's pub. Seamus bets three shillings on Liam. The Doctor places a bet of five shillings on Liam and then, upon Paris' protest that he will hurt Kim's feelings, two shillings on Kim.

The Doctor goes over to the table where Kim and Liam are ready to begin the arm-wrestling contest. "Gentlemen!" He raps a glass three times on the table as the signal to begin.
The sound of the excited crowd is deafening as they shout support for their man. The Doctor joins in, calling out: "Go on, Mr Kim, show him what for!"

Liam forces Kim's arm right over until it touches the table....almost! But then Kim summons up extra strength and, shouting with the effort, forces Liam's arm over.....and wins! He is thrilled!

After the Fair Haven holoprogram is restored, approximately six or seven weeks after the neutronic wavefront encounter, Kim takes up his relationship with Maggie where he left off. He replicates a bouquet of Broadway lilies to give to her. They chat in the pub and then go for a romantic moonlit stroll along the cobbled high street. Kim tells her about his life - in his persona Ensign Kim is the Captain of his ship, a sea ship, and this appeals immensely to Maggie.

When Seamus witnesses Paris repairing his crashed car by saying: "Computer, replace damaged tyre." and the wheel is replaced as if by magic, Seamus harbours the suspicion that Paris and his friends from out of town are spirit folk. When Kim is on his date with Maggie, Paris decides to play a prank on him and adjusts Maggie's holoprogram so that she turns into a cow just as Kim is about to kiss her! Unfortunately, this prank is witnessed by Seamus and Milo, as is Kim's response - he is not horrified, but cross, and more importantly accepts that Paris is able to do such a thing. Father Mulligan (the Doctor) restores Maggie's holoprogram to its original visual parameters, but she tells Milo and Seamus of a strange dream wherein she wandered around with nothing but a bell around her neck. audio clipThis continues a potentially fatal train of events (the screenshot shows Kim and Paris tied up in the church; they are later threatened with burning alive), and ends up with Janeway having to explain to the superstitious townsfolk that the Voyager crew are not spirit folk. She does not explain (to Michael Sullivan) that the townsfolk are holograms, but allows them to think the Voyager crew are time travellers from the future, who like to spend time in Fair Haven. She informs them that she, Tom Paris, Harry Kim and the others, use technology but it is not magic. The townsfolk forgive the Voyager crewmembers and friendships are resumed, but with the visitors now known as friendly time travellers. Earlier, when Kim and Paris, wearing their Starfleet uniforms, called up the Michael Sullivan holoprogram in Voyager's holographic research laboratory, he is actually aware of his surroundings but pretends not to be in the hope that spirit folk Kim and Paris will return him to Fair Haven unharmed. As part of the pretence, Sullivan tells Kim that Liam wants an arm-wrestling re-match. Kim agrees, and so possibly the re-match is one event that will take place.

In [Fair Haven], Kim visits Fair Haven wearing his Starfleet uniform, with Paris, in order to take tricorder scans and assess the damage wrought by shutting down the holoprogram without running through the holodeck shut-down sequence. (Holocharacters are programmed not to see the uniform as anything out of the ordinary.) But otherwise Kim dresses to blend in with the holoscenario.
